The Fountains in Cartersville offers a semi-private room option at a monthly cost of $3,950, which reflects the premium services and amenities available at this facility. In comparison, the average cost for similar accommodations in Paulding County is significantly lower at $3,162, while the statewide average in Georgia rests at $2,529. This variance illustrates The Fountains' commitment to providing enhanced care and a higher quality living environment, catering to those who seek an elevated standard of assisted living. It's essential for potential residents and their families to weigh these costs against the comprehensive support and lifestyle benefits offered by The Fountains as they make their decisions.
| Floor plans | The Fountains in Cartersville | Paulding County | Georgia |
|---|---|---|---|
| Semi-Private | $3,950 | $3,162 | $2,529 |
The Fountains in Cartersville is best suited for families seeking a bright, active, and plainly home-like assisted living environment where cleanliness, staff engagement, and a warm culture are foundational. Residents and families who value a visible, hands-on staff, a chef-led dining program, and a memory care team that feels sincerely invested will find this community compelling. The facility's feel - light-filled spaces, well-kept grounds, and a layout that supports easy navigation - appears to support daily life with dignity and social connection. For families prioritizing a firm sense of "home" and ongoing family involvement, The Fountains delivers on that promise in meaningful ways.
Those who may want to consider alternatives are primarily families whose priorities include consistently rapid assistance, unwavering staffing stability, and fully transparent, responsive administration. A number of reviews describe staffing gaps, long wait times, and inconsistent levels of care, sometimes tied to turnover and agency staffing. Billing concerns, unfulfilled promises about service levels, and limited or uneven communication with leadership have also surfaced. For families where these dynamics would be hard to tolerate, exploring other communities with stronger fixed staffing and clearer escalation processes is prudent.
The core strengths - cleanliness, a welcoming atmosphere, and an engaged caregiving culture - substantially offset many criticisms when the day-to-day care is fully staffed and well coordinated. Multiple accounts praise the attentive memory care team, the presence of caring aides, and leaders who are on site and accessible. The culinary program, with a chef and appealing daily menus, along with a robust activities calendar and opportunities for residents to participate in outings, helps maintain quality of life and social engagement. These positives contribute real value, particularly for families who want their loved ones to feel "at home" and involved rather than institutionalized.
The memory care experience, in particular, stands out in several reviews. Families repeatedly cite secure environments, daily structured routines, and staff who stay engaged with residents' changing needs. The combination of a fenced memory care area and trained personnel who communicate with families creates a sense of safety and continuity. When this level of specialized attention is present, it can help mitigate risks associated with dementia and provide relief to anxious relatives. Yet, memory care strengths can be undermined if staffing gaps spill over into the daily rhythm, highlighting how critical consistent staffing remains to preserving the overall quality of care.
Prospective shoppers should verify several practical elements during tours: current staff-to-resident ratios, how quickly call buttons are answered, whether extra assistance is truly included in the monthly rate, and how the leadership team handles complaints or incidents. Ask to meet the Executive Director, Nursing leadership, and the Activities Director to gauge responsiveness and communication style. Review the paging system and any recent turnover among CNAs or frontline staff, and request examples of follow-up after falls or hospital visits. These conversations uncover whether the community's strengths are reliably supported by a stable, well-supervised operation.
Bottom line: The Fountains offers a compelling blend of cleanliness, atmosphere, and a genuinely caring culture, with standout memory care. It suits families who want a warm, activity-rich setting and who can tolerate - and ideally verify - consistent staffing and transparent management. For those who require minimal wait times, absolute staffing reliability, and rock-solid accountability from administration, alternatives may be worth exploring. The right fit will depend on how critical steady, high-touch care and unambiguous, proactive leadership are to the loved one's safety and everyday happiness.

This part of Cartersville, Georgia offers a convenient and diverse range of amenities for seniors looking to live in the area. With multiple pharmacies nearby, including CVS, Walgreens, and Holt's Pharmacy, access to medication and healthcare is easily accessible. There are also various dining options such as McDonald's, Waffle House, El Nopal Mexican Restaurant, and Brandi's World Famous Hot Dogs for convenient meal choices. In terms of healthcare services, there are reputable physician practices like Spencer Family Medicine PC and Respiratory Consultants of Georgia as well as Cartersville Medical Center located within a short distance from this neighborhood. Additionally, there are cafes like Noble & Main Coffee Co. and Wholly Grounds for leisurely outings with friends or family. For entertainment options, the AMC CLASSIC Cartersville 12 theater is close by for movie nights. Overall, this area provides a well-rounded lifestyle for seniors with its blend of amenities, healthcare facilities, dining options, and recreational opportunities.
